Nonstructural protein 5A (NS5A) is a zinc-binding, membrane-associated, proline-rich phosphoprotein encoded by the Hepatitis C virus (HCV). It plays a crucial role in the replication of viral RNA by forming part of the HCV replication complex and coordinating the assembly of new viral particles. NS5A is notable for lacking intrinsic enzymatic activity; its multifaceted functions are mediated through interactions with a variety of viral and host-cell proteins. It has three domains, of which domain I is structured while II and III are intrinsically disordered, facilitating conformational flexibility and interaction versatility. NS5A also binds viral RNA, modulates host immune responses (especially interferon sensitivity), regulates gene expression, and controls HCV assembly and egress. Because of its essential role in the viral life cycle and its impact on host-pathogen interactions, NS5A is a major target for direct-acting antiviral drugs used to treat HCV infection. Drug resistance may arise via point mutations in NS5A (RASs), which poses a challenge for antiviral therapy.
